2010-10-26 48 views
1

我需要设置ASP.NET并将其连接到一些演示(northwind)数据。当前使用演示数据设置ASP.NET网站的方法?

考虑到SQL的所有版本,将数据库引入项目并对其进行选择的最新/有效方法是什么?

这个问题一旦出现,我们发现我们可以下载一个MDB和罗斯文的MDF格式...

回答

2

asp.net装有吨的如何是为启动。一节专门介绍了与数据库交互的不同方式。我选择他们在http://www.asp.net/data-access/tutorials/creating-a-data-access-layer-cs概述的旧时尚DAL。

现在有很多使用LINQ和其他方法的新方法,但是你可以自己查看所有的选项。

+0

我强烈建议不要使用任何形式的数据集/表,这些对于OOD来说是可憎的。 – 2010-10-26 20:14:43

+0

这绝对是个人喜好,因为我*爱*我的DAL。使我的编码生活变得更容易100倍,如果它仍然被列为数据访问的ASP.net上的第一篇文章,那就不会那么糟糕。正如我所说,有很多最新的方法不这样做,比如使用ADO.NET实体数据模型,LINQ to SQL,或者只是自己发送SQL语句并处理它们。第3我真的不建议,因为你必须确保然后注意SQL注入,使用其他方法,你通常是很好的开箱即用。 – 2010-10-26 20:23:34

+0

正在创建一个“DataSet”的唯一方法?我只是将SQL数据库转储到Object的第三方控件。什么更简单? – LamonteCristo 2010-10-26 20:32:08

0

如果您有现有的SQL Server安装,请使用它,否则请安装SQL Express并将mdf文件放入您的App_Data文件夹中。

然后,您可以使用您喜欢的任何数据访问方法。例如ADO.Net,Linq to sql,实体框架等。